Clinical Scientist
Kelly Science & Clinical FSP is seeking a Clinical Scientist for a long-term remote engagement supporting a global pharmaceutical client. This individual will work closely with the Clinical Scientist Protocol Lead and study team to support the clinical and scientific execution of clinical studies.
Key Responsibilities
- Assist the Clinical Scientist Protocol Lead and study team with the clinical/scientific conduct of clinical studies
- Support medical monitoring activities, adjudication, imaging data reconciliation, and preparation of study meeting materials
- Review clinical study data and assist with identification and resolution of data discrepancies and queries
- Support protocol deviation review and management
- Review patient data, including adverse events, laboratory results, endpoints, and other clinical information
- Support one or multiple clinical studies depending on study needs
- May lead a study or workstream with limited scope, such as survival follow-up
- Interact with internal and external stakeholders, including study sites and committees, to support clinical study objectives
